Hail is formed when ice particles are carried up and down within the updraft of a strong thunderstorm. The pieces of ice pass between air that is above and below freezing multiple times. With each cycle a new layer of ice is added. The stronger the updraft the larger the hail can get before falling.
Note the the storm simply needs to have as strong, turbulent updraft to produce hail and does not have to be tornadic.
Hail most often occurs ahead of the tornado but it also frequently found in the hook of the storm, which wraps around behind and to the left of the tornado (with respect to its movement) in the northern hemisphere and to the right of it in the southern hemisphere.
No. Precipitation is water that falls from the sky in some form, such as rain, snow, or hail. A tornado is basically a violent wind storm. While tornadoes are usually accompanied by rain and often by hail, this precipitation is not directly related to the tornado itself.
Tornadoes need thunderstorms to form and they usually form in the updraft portion of a supercell, which is in near the back of the storm. The downdraft portion, where most of the rain and hail can be found is in the from half.

Tornadoes themselves are not the cause of hail, thunderstorms are. In order to produce hail a storm must have a strong updraft to keep hailstones in the air as they form and a fairly large amount of turbulence to create the cycle that forms hail. Tornadoes also need a strong updraft to form but also need other factors such as rotation in the storm to form, but this rotation isn't needed for hail.

Not necessarily. Tornadoes typically form in the rear portion of a supercell thunderstorm, while hail is often found further forward. So in many cases and area will get hail before the tornado moves through. But that that does not mean the tornado has not formed yet.
